There are currently 2,192 passport applications from County Wicklow on hand with the Passport Service. All passport applications are processed based on date of receipt and application type irrespective of country or county of origin.
The current Passport processing turnaround times are:
10 working days for Simple Adult renewals,
15 working days for Complex renewals,
40 working days for First Time applications on Passport Online and
8 weeks for applications received via AN Post’s “Passport Express” service
Almost 45% of passports for simple adult renewals continue to issue within one business day while more complex applications take longer.
The Passport Service is currently experiencing a high demand for first time passports. In order to protect the integrity of the Irish Passport, such applications require careful processing to validate the identity of the applicant and their entitlement to Irish citizenship for the first time. Additionally, in the case of children, consent of all guardians, must be validated.
In line with our continued scaling up of services, the Passport Office in Mount Street resumed its Urgent Appointment Service for renewal of Passports on Monday, 27 September 2021. This service is available to people who unexpectedly require their passport renewed at short notice and opt for this fee-based service to do so. To avail of this service, members of the public can visit my Department's website at www.dfa.ie/passports and book an appointment to attend the public office in Mount Street, Dublin 2. The service is available for two types of appointment: same-day turnaround and four-day turnaround. A fee applies to the appointment service, relative to how quickly a passport renewal is required.
The Passport Service continues to maintain its emergency service for those who require a passport for a medical emergency or death of a family member abroad.
